Los Cuatro Gatos - Restaurant and Art Gallery - Avenida 11,
Calles 3 bis y cinco, casa 366, Frente al Hotel Barceló Amón, San José
Phone: 506 223 1422

Located in one of the most attractive zones in the city, this small restaurant,
café and art gallery maintains the original architecture from the oldest houses
in the city. Paintings by the most important Costa Rican artist hang on the
walls. In Los Cuatro Gatos (the four cats), prevails a bohemian and artistic restaurant.

The menu is simple and well balanced: soups, salads, pizzas, chicken, fish
and red meats, complimented with delicious fruit juices, different types of
coffee and exquisite desserts.

 

Los Molcajetes - Great Variety of Dishes - 350 metros al sur de la Toyota,
Paseo Colón, San José

In Mexican jargon, a molcajete is a mortar to crush herbs and spices. This
is the way that this establishment evokes its traditional Aztec cuisine,
to offer its guests, in a cordial atmosphere, their wonderful dishes.

As a family enterprise, dad, mom and children all take care to make you
feel at ease with their attentions. You will find all sort of specialties, from
the traditional tacos, to the superb cochinita pibil. Sundays are ideal for
family and children since they open at 8am.

Manolo's Restaurante y Churrería - European Style Cafeteria
Avenida Central, Calle 0 y 1. Centro Boulevard Avenida Central, San José
Phone: 506 222 2234

Manolo's Restaurant is located in the heart of the capital city in a building
considered to be a national landmark. It is one of the few places in the city
where you can enjoy your coffee and sandwiches outdoors, as in Europe.
In the afternoons and evenings, live folk music is a featured. Because of this ambiance and style, both locals and tourists tend to visit.
 

Mirador Ram Luna - Delicious International Food and View
5 km de la Iglesia de Aserrí, Carretera a Tarbaca, San José
Phone: 506 230 3060

This is one of the finest restaurants in town, located on the slopes of
the Escazú hills, providing one of the best views of the whole Central
Valley. It is amazing by night when visitors from around the world and
Costa Rican locals get together, or romantic couples gather here for
dinner or drinks. They serve delicious gourmet food, international and
Costa Rican dishes, and a variety of wines. They also offer a show on
Wednesdays.
 

Mirador Rancho Redondo - Dine With the City at your Feet
Al pie del mirador de Rancho Redondo, Goicoechea, San José
Phone: 506 292 3795

If this is one of those days when you want to run away from it all, noise,
crowds and routine, this is the perfect place. Choose a clear and dark
night, since the view of the city by night is just breathtaking. Come as
a couple, as the atmosphere is quite romantic and very cozy, with
candles on the table, panoramic windows, and lots of wood.

A large stone chimney keeps the place warm and invites intimate and
soft conversations. The menu is typical Costarrican food, and you can
choose from gallitos (small tortillas topped with assorted meats, cheese
or picadillos), grilled meats, chicken and fish. Sensational!
 

Mirador Vista del Valle - Panoramic View - Kilometer 119, Carretera Interamericana, al sur de San José Phone: 506 771 6096

You can eat traditional Costa Rican food in this roadside restaurant,
and enjoy the view of the green valley spreading out before you. This is
a good place to stop for lunch or a snack if you are heading south. The
food is relatively simple, but tasty—try the fried fish, which is taken
directly from a nearby lake. If you are planning to attend as a large
group, call ahead to plan a special menu and arrange a group price.
 

Naturama Uno - Vegetarian Meals - Avenida 1, Calles 3/5, San José

It is difficult to find vegetarian food in Central America; even the vegetable
dishes are usually made with chicken stock.

But if you are a vegetarian you will be happy here. Come at lunchtime to
enjoy soup, a main course and a dessert. Drink fruit juice or delicious coffee.
The establishment is very popular with students and young people, making
it a good place to ask about concerts and other events in the city.

Restaurante Bohemia - Peruvian Bistro
500 metros al este de la iglesia Santa Teresita, Barrio Escalante, San José
Phone: 506 253 6348

This restaurant is housed in an old mansion in the traditional and elegant
Barrio Escalante, a residential area for the rich and famous. Restored with meticulous care and good taste, the ambiance recreates a European bistro. There is a large main area painted in wash colors and high ceilings, two
terraces, and a small bar, and although the menu is based on Peruvian specialties, there are dishes of international contemporary cuisine to
choose from as well.
 

Restaurante Goyi - Basic Japanese Cuisine
Del cruce 125 m este Cinco Esquinas de Tibás, San José
Phone: 506 221 9909

Web: www.dab.hi-ho.ne.jp/tico/goyi.htm

Eight small tables crowd Goyi's informal atmosphere. The objective
here is to eat excellent Japanese dishes, just the way a local family
would, except for the high chairs. The menu is hand-written both in
Spanish and Japanese on a whiteboard, allowing for daily surprises
and rare specialties.

Tempura, ten don and yaki udon are among the most recommended.
All-included dishes are a real treat, and they really save you money
(1,800 colones plus tax and service). The chef and owner come out
every now and then to check on the clientele.

Restaurante  Whapin - The Caribbean Comes to Town - 200 m
este del Farolito Barrio Escalante, San José -
Phone: 506 283 1480

The service and décor of this small and simple restaurant bring guests
one step closer to the Caribbean coast. Dishes include some of the
most typical of the region, such as rice and beans with chicken
(cooked with coconut milk) at 1,750 colones, Scobiech (1,900 colones),
a variety of seafood dishes (1,500-4,000 colones) and delicious desserts
(300-750 colones).

The location of this restaurant is appealing to office employees during
lunch breaks, while dinner is served in a quieter atmosphere.
 

Risas - A Place to Laugh Calle Primera y Avenida Central, San José
Phone
: 506 223 2803

Housed in what once was Costa Rica's National Library at the turn of
the century, this place breathes tradition and history on the walls but
fashion and glamour on the ambiance. It has different levels for different
audiences, so if you are in the mood to dance, the disco is your place,
but if your idea of fun is something quieter, the bar is just perfect.

Burgers and light snacks fashion the menu in case you get hungry.
Also, modeling and maripepinos (male stripper) shows are performed
some Wednesday and weekend nights.

Shatki - Tasty Macrobiotic Food - Avenida 8, Calles 13 y 11, San José
Phone
: 506 257-8914

If you are an enemy of fat, cholesterol and chemical fungicides in your
food, you will notice that at Shatki´s restaurant they are practically
nonexistent. This establishment has become, with time, a macrobiotic
and organic tradition in good eating. Some white-meat options are found
on the menu, for those who cannot live without animal protein, but
always under the norms of healthy cooking. They sell pastry and
baked goods, and organic and natural products as well.

Tanaka - Traditional Japanese Restaurant - De Plaza Mayor, 1 km
al oeste Rhormoser, San José Phone: 506 296 2255, 1 506 391 9375

Delicate Japanese dishes are served here in a familiar atmosphere.
Located in the western side of the city, they offer a delicious sushi bar
and an extensive 60-dish menu, including some original recipes.
Exquisite Sake is served in the traditional way. If you are not a big
connoisseur of Japanese food, the waiters are always glad to give you
some advice.

The chicken or pork yakitori is highly recommended, as is the fried
gyoza and the tako sashimi. Most of their plates are known because
of their original combinations of meat, pork, garlic, ginger and other
ingredients.
 

Tin Jo - Chinese Exotic - Calle 11. Avenidas 6 y 8, San José
Phone
: 506 257 3622

More, much more than a Chinese restaurant, this is a culinary
experience of different tastes and flavors from all of Asia. Here,
you can try specialties from India, Indonesia, Thailand, Burma,
Vietnam, Japan and, of course, China.

It is not unusual, then, that a mixture of smells comes from the
kitchen including curry, ginger, soy, lemon grass, garlic and onions,
in a parade of magical olfactory seduction. When you feel it is time
for a gastronomic change, the Tin Jo can give you a marvelous
culinary tour through those exotic places.
